Agrupamiento de Nodos

Descripción: El agrupamiento de nodos es un proceso que permite que múltiples nodos, que pueden ser servidores, dispositivos o instancias de software, trabajen juntos como un único sistema cohesivo. Este enfoque se utiliza para mejorar la eficiencia, la escalabilidad y la resiliencia de las aplicaciones y servicios. En el contexto de la ingeniería de datos, los microservicios, las redes, los sistemas operativos, las bases de datos y el Big Data, el agrupamiento de nodos facilita la distribución de cargas de trabajo, la redundancia y la recuperación ante fallos. Cada nodo en un grupo puede realizar tareas específicas, compartir recursos y comunicarse entre sí, lo que permite una gestión más efectiva de los datos y una respuesta más rápida a las solicitudes de los usuarios. Además, el agrupamiento de nodos puede optimizar el uso de recursos, ya que permite que las aplicaciones escalen horizontalmente, añadiendo más nodos según sea necesario para manejar aumentos en la carga de trabajo. Este enfoque es fundamental en arquitecturas modernas, donde la flexibilidad y la capacidad de adaptación son esenciales para el éxito de las operaciones tecnológicas.

Historia: El concepto de agrupamiento de nodos comenzó a tomar forma en la década de 1990 con el auge de las arquitecturas distribuidas y el desarrollo de tecnologías de red más avanzadas. A medida que las empresas comenzaron a adoptar sistemas más complejos, la necesidad de gestionar múltiples servidores y recursos de manera eficiente se volvió crítica. En 1998, se introdujo el término ‘clustering’ en el contexto de la computación, y desde entonces ha evolucionado con el desarrollo de soluciones de software que permiten la orquestación y gestión de clústeres de nodos de manera más efectiva.

Usos: El agrupamiento de nodos se utiliza en diversas aplicaciones, como la gestión de bases de datos distribuidas, donde se requiere alta disponibilidad y escalabilidad. También es común en entornos de microservicios, donde diferentes servicios pueden ejecutarse en nodos separados, permitiendo una mayor flexibilidad y resiliencia. En el ámbito de Big Data, el agrupamiento de nodos permite procesar grandes volúmenes de datos de manera eficiente, distribuyendo las tareas entre múltiples nodos para acelerar el análisis y la recuperación de información.

Ejemplos: Un ejemplo de agrupamiento de nodos es el uso de sistemas que permiten el procesamiento distribuido de grandes conjuntos de datos a través de un clúster de nodos. Otro ejemplo es la gestión de contenedores en un clúster de servidores, facilitando la implementación y escalabilidad de aplicaciones en la nube. Además, en el ámbito de las bases de datos, sistemas distribuidos utilizan agrupamiento de nodos para garantizar la disponibilidad y la tolerancia a fallos.

  • Rating:
  • 3.3
  • (8)

Deja tu comentario

Your email address will not be published. Required fields are marked *

PATROCINADORES

Glosarix on your device

Install
×
Enable Notifications Ok No